Council committee backs $1,000,635 agreement with Akron Civic Theater to program Lock 3
Summary
Committee approved an emergency ordinance authorizing an agreement with Community Hall Foundation Inc., doing business as Akron Civic Theater, to provide programming at Lock 3 and neighborhood concert series; staff described a modest increase from last year and plans to book national acts as part of a pilot revenue model.
The Planning Committee voted to authorize the mayor or his designee to enter into an agreement with Community Hall Foundation Inc., d/b/a Akron Civic Theater, to provide professional services for programming at Lock 3 and neighborhood parks this summer.
